Improving Mental Health Care


NAME: Lynne Harrison.

AGE: 43.

JOB TITLE: Liaison nurse, psychiatry of old age with Northumbria Healthcare NHS Foundation Trust.

WHERE DO YOU WORK? North Tyneside General Hospital WHAT DOES YOUR JOB INVOLVE? The post has a number of aspects.

Primarily, I am there to assist staff working within the general hospital to meet the mental health needs of patients.

This involves assessing the patients, advising on how best to care for them and also helping in their care and discharge.

One of my roles is to teach staff about mental health and raise their awareness of how we can improve patient care and alleviate their symptoms.
